● ClosedEastleigh Farm, located at 1062 Edmands Road in Framingham, Massachusetts, is a historical farm that dates back to the early 1900s. Under the ownership of Doug Stephan, the farm is undergoing a new chapter in its story. With a focus on preserving the land as farm space and resisting development, Eastleigh Farm offers a unique shopping experience with its food and home goods store. Doug Stephan, a radio talk show personality and dedicated family farmer, purchased the property in 2002 to save it from being developed into housing. He has transformed the farm into an animal sanctuary and teaching facility, with a vision to keep agriculture alive in Framingham.

● OpenApple Seeds Daycare, located at 65 Appledor Road in Framingham, Massachusetts, is a privately owned home daycare licensed by the state of Massachusetts. Operated by Yana Weinstein and Tina Cadden, Apple Seeds offers a unique curriculum that focuses on social-emotional development and kindness. Yana, with a Bachelor's degree in Early Childhood Education, has been the director since the daycare's opening in 2012. Tina, a mother of two grown children, has been working as an assistant since 2016. At Apple Seeds Daycare, children receive the dependability and structure of a center while still enjoying the teacher-to-child ratio, price, and feel of a family daycare. The curriculum includes hand-picked books and art projects to foster a love for art and literature. From music and story-time to art and free play, teachers at Apple Seeds work with children to help them learn new skills, expand their play, and build relationships with others. With a focus on social-emotional development and kindness, Apple Seeds Daycare provides a nurturing environment for children to grow and thrive.

● OpenThe Innovation Trail offers a unique way to experience, learn about, and be inspired by four centuries of groundbreaking innovations that originated in Boston. Whether you join one of our scheduled walking tours or use our website as a guide for your own stroll, you'll explore the rich history of science, medicine, entrepreneurship, and technology that has shaped the modern world. Our aim is to inspire you to create the next great innovation!What to Expect: When people think of Boston, they often think of the American Revolution or its prestigious educational institutions like MIT, Harvard, and Northeastern. While the Freedom Trail highlights the city’s revolutionary past, The Innovation Trail focuses on the remarkable advancements that followed America's independence and the establishment of early schools like Boston Latin (1635) and Harvard (1636). Boston’s legacy of innovation was built on a foundation of independence and education, bolstered by societal changes such as the abolition of slavery, women’s suffrage, waves of immigration, and marriage equality. These factors allowed a diverse group of people to collaborate on research and company formation, funded by investors, universities, and government agencies.
